                                #16
                                Re: Medion MD5000 P4 board packed with fried Nichicon caps

                                Rubycon MBZ or MCZ or Panasonic FC or FM are the preferred brands and series. Since all of these are low ESR, 105°C capacitors, you only need to select the capacitance, voltage, and diameter to replace your existing parts.

                                My preferred sources:
                                Rubycon MBZ: http://www.computekinc.us
                                Panasonic FC & FM: http://www.digikey.com

                                You can find a thread that lists several good suppliers worldwide by searching this forum.
